After soaring to eight goals the game before, Mesa Verde was a bit more limited in their contest on Tuesday. They lost 6-1 to the Vacaville Christian Falcons. The loss continues a trend for Mesa Verde in their meetings with Vacaville Christian: they've now lost three in a row.
Mesa Verde's defeat dropped their record down to 1-3. As for Vacaville Christian,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 2-1-2.
We've got plenty of inter-league action coming up soon. Mesa Verde is set to challenge their familiar foe San Juan at 4:00 p.m. on Thursday. Meanwhile, Vacaville Christian will face off against rival Lindhurst at 4:00 p.m. on Thursday.
